Facing a liquidity crunch, Reverse Mortgage Investment Trust (RMIT) filed for bankruptcy on Wednesday, a day after its subsidiary Reverse Mortgage Funding (RMF) slashed 80% of ...Filing for bankruptcy while holding a reverse mortgage contract has some complications. Bankruptcies and reverse mortgages are not necessarily mutually exclusive, but it is a pairing that requires close consideration of your situation and your financial goals. Mortgage lenders treat Chapter 7 (liquidation) bankruptcies differently than they do Chapter 13 (reorganization) bankruptcies. In most cases, Chapter 7 filers get harsher treatment than Chapter 13 ...Other contributing factors that lead to personal bankruptcy in the U.S. are medical expenses, mortgages, divorce, and student loans. ... U.S. markets open in 4 hours 13 minutes ( …Nov 3, 2022 · The U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) requires borrowers to wait two years from discharge of a chapter 7 bankruptcy before they can qualify for an Federal Housing ... The type of bankruptcy you pursue, the type of loan you apply for and the unique factors surrounding your situation will impact how long it takes to be in the clear for a mortgage. In some cases, you can apply for a mortgage immediately after the bankruptcy is discharged or dismissed.
